| Twenty-first century factories, office buildings, schools,
houses, apartments, roads, and bridges are just some of the
projects you’ll be a part of with a career in the
Construction industry. Whether working in project
planning and management as a construction manager, design
engineer, or project architect; working on-site as an
equipment operator, cement mason, or carpenter; or
manufacturing the machinery and equipment for construction
projects; in pursuing a career in the Construction industry
you’ll find yourself working with teams of skilled
professionals on the projects of tomorrow.
